OASIS Security Services TC Releases SAML 2.0 Documents for Public Review.
Update 2004-08-19 : See the news item "OASIS Security Services TC Releases Approved SAML 2.0 Committee Drafts for Review."
The OASIS Security Services Technical Committee (SSTC) has announced the release of a set of SAML Version 2.0 specifications in advance of TC ballot for approval at Committee Draft level. The Technical Committee is actively soliciting external input on these SAML working draft documents; public comment and implementor feedback is invited through August 2, 2004.
SAML provides a standard way to represent authentication, attribute, and authorization decision information in XML, and a series of web services-based request/response protocols for exchanging these statements. SAML v2.0 provides support for full federation and mapping of identifiers, session management, greater interoperability for attribute exchange, and other features.
